Abstract

A stream of events is received, where individual events within the stream of events are received out-of-order. The events from the stream of events are ordered. Whether a predetermined collection of events have occurred within a predetermined period of time is determined. Responsive to determining that the predetermined collection of events have occurred within the predetermined period of time, an action associated with the predetermined sequence of events is initiated.

Claims (28)

1. A method comprising:

determining that a plurality of events has occurred in an ordered stream of events within a predetermined period of time, wherein the ordered stream of events comprises event logging information describing activities carried out by a first storage system, a second storage system, and a communications link between the first storage system and the second storage system, and wherein the determining includes:

identifying, from a repository of temporal-restricted event stream fingerprints, a matching fingerprint specifying an ordered collection of events that matches the ordered stream of events in that the ordered collection of events specified by the fingerprint are in a same order as the ordered stream of events, wherein the fingerprint specifying the ordered collection of events indicates communication between the first storage system and the second storage system is unavailable; and

responsive to determining that the plurality of events in the ordered stream of events have occurred within the predetermined period of time, initiating an action associated with the matching fingerprint.

2. The method of claim 1 further comprising ordering events from a stream of events received out-of-order from a plurality of distinct platforms.

3. The method of claim 1 wherein initiating an action associated with the matching fingerprint further comprises notifying an event source that the plurality of events in the ordered stream has occurred within a predetermined period of time.

4. The method of claim 1 wherein individual events are received from a plurality of event sources, wherein at least two of the event sources are associated with distinct storage systems.

5. The method of claim 1 wherein each event source includes a source-side module to generate events according to a predetermined grammar.

6. The method of claim 1 wherein initiating the action associated with the matching fingerprint comprises issuing an alert.

7. The method of claim 1 wherein initiating the action associated with the matching fingerprint comprises restarting a particular process.

8. The method of claim 1 wherein initiating the action associated with the matching fingerprint comprises power cycling a particular component in the first storage system.

9. The method of claim 1 wherein initiating the action associated with the matching fingerprint comprises rediscovering network connections.
